Character Customization Extravaganza

In Gacha Club, you're not just a player; you're a master artist. You have the power to create and customize 10 main characters and 90 extras. With an expansive color palette at your fingertips, you can bring even the smallest details to life. Choose from 600 diverse poses to capture the perfect mood, and animate your characters with varying hairstyles, eye designs, and accessories. The cherry on top? Adorable pets and fascinating objects to accompany your characters, along with custom profiles to showcase their unique personalities.

Studio Mode: Your Imagination, Your Rules

Studio Mode in Gacha Club is where your stories come to life. You can position up to 10 characters in a single scene, along with your favorite pets and objects. Choose from a broad spectrum of backgrounds to set the perfect stage for your narrative. Crafting dialogue is a breeze with custom text boxes, and you can even use a Narrator to weave compelling stories. Plus, you can save and load up to 15 scenes, ensuring your storytelling experiences are immersive and seamless.

Engage in Epic Battles

Unleash your competitive spirit with Gacha Club's Gacha and Battle feature. Collect over 180 units and engage them in various battle modes, including Story, Training, Tower, and Shadows of Corruption. Pets play a crucial role, boosting your stats and adding a strategic layer to the combat. Enhancing and awakening your characters is key as you manage materials to boost your ranks. Equip your team and dive into the fray to emerge victorious.

Mini Games and Offline Play

Beyond the core experiences, Gacha Club offers diverse and engaging Mini Games that provide hours of entertainment. Compete in whimsical challenges like Usagi vs Neko or Mascot Whack, earning gems and bytes to expand your Gacha options. The best part? Gacha Club is free to play, and you can obtain gems effortlessly. And with offline mode, your creative journey continues anytime, anywhere, even without Wi-Fi.

A Game for Everyone

Gacha Club proudly emphasizes that there are no In-App Purchases, making it accessible to all. The game supports creative freedom without the need to spend real money, providing a more inclusive environment for players across the board.
